Abstract
The utility model relates to the technical field of natural gas pipelines, in particular to plugging equipment for town natural gas leakage pipelines, which comprises an upper snap ring and a lower snap ring, wherein one end of the upper snap ring is fixedly provided with a matching block, the inside of the upper snap ring is provided with a mounting groove, the middle position of the mounting groove is provided with a connecting hole, the connecting hole penetrates through the upper snap ring, one end of the lower snap ring is fixedly provided with a lock frame, the lock frame is provided with a locking device, the inside of the lower snap ring is provided with a mounting groove, the mounting groove is inserted with a sealing device, the sealing device is sleeved with a reinforcing sealing device, the upper snap ring and the lower snap ring are hinged together and sleeved on the pipeline leakage position, then the locking device can be rapidly locked by using the lock block to realize rapid plugging of the leakage position, the sealing snap ring can be tightly plugged on the leakage position under the action of an elastic sheet, and the sealing performance of the leakage position is fully ensured by matching with the elastic sealing ring, the plugging effect is excellent, and the plugging efficiency is high.

Preferably, the locking device is a locking block and a spring, the locking block is inserted into a telescopic hole, the telescopic hole is formed in the lock frame, and two ends of the spring are respectively connected to the bottom of the telescopic hole and one end of the locking block.
Preferably, the locking piece is pressed above the matching piece in the working state and is pressed on at least one third of the front end of the matching piece.
Preferably, the sealing device is a sealing pressure ring, the sealing pressure ring is inserted in the mounting groove, a connecting rod is fixedly arranged at the upper end of the sealing pressure ring, and the connecting rod is inserted in the connecting hole and fixed through a screw.
Preferably, the sealing press ring is fixedly provided with a first elastic sheet and a second elastic sheet, the width of the first elastic sheet is smaller than that of the second elastic sheet, and the connecting rod is located between the two elastic sheets.
Preferably, the reinforcing sealing device is an elastic sealing ring, a first insertion groove is formed in the elastic sealing ring, a sealing pressure ring is inserted in the first insertion groove, second insertion grooves are formed in two sides of the first insertion groove, and a hollow elastic column is fixedly arranged inside the elastic sealing ring.

the plugging device comprises an upper buckle ring 1 and a lower buckle ring 2, wherein the upper buckle ring 1 and the lower buckle ring 2 form the plugging device, a matching block 7 is fixedly arranged at one end of the upper buckle ring 1, a mounting groove 6 is formed in the upper buckle ring, a connecting hole 5 is formed in the middle of the mounting groove 6, the connecting hole 5 penetrates through the upper buckle ring 1, a lock frame 9 is fixedly arranged at one end of the lower buckle ring 2, a locking device is arranged on the lock frame 9 and comprises a lock block 10 and a spring 11, the lock block 10 is inserted into a telescopic hole, the telescopic hole is formed in the lock frame 9, two ends of the spring 11 are respectively connected to the hole bottom of the telescopic hole and one end of the lock block 10, and two ends of the spring 11 are respectively welded and fixed to the hole bottom of the telescopic hole and the end face of the lock block 10.
The locking piece 10 is pressed above the matching piece 7 in an operating state, and is pressed on at least one third of the front end of the matching piece 7, the lower surface of the locking piece 10 is in contact with the upper surface of the matching piece 7, and the surfaces of the matching piece 7 and the locking piece 10 are smooth and have no burrs.
The sealing press ring 3 is fixedly provided with a first elastic sheet 12 and a second elastic sheet 13, the width of the first elastic sheet 12 is smaller than that of the second elastic sheet 13, and the connecting rod 8 is located between the two elastic sheets and is in a pressed state under the working state, wherein the first elastic sheet 12 and the second elastic sheet 13 are both in a pressed state.
The sealing device is sleeved with the reinforced sealing device and the reinforced sealing device is the elastic sealing ring 4, a first inserting groove 14 is formed in the elastic sealing ring 4, the sealing pressing ring 3 is inserted in the first inserting groove 14, the second inserting grooves 15 are formed in two sides of the first inserting groove 14, the elastic sealing ring 4 is fixedly provided with the hollow elastic column 16 and located in the second inserting grooves 15 in the elastic sealing ring 4 on the upper buckling ring 1 and the lower buckling ring 2, the upper buckling ring 1 and the lower buckling ring 2 are respectively inserted in the second inserting grooves 15, so that two side end faces of the elastic sealing ring 4 are respectively located in the outer sides of the buckling rings, and the sealing effect can be achieved when the elastic sealing ring is extruded.
The working principle is as follows: when the natural gas pipeline leaks gas, the lower buckle ring 2 is sleeved at a gas leakage position, the lock block 10 is pressed into the telescopic hole, the matching block 7 can smoothly reach the lower part of the lock block 10, the upper buckle ring 1 is rotated to enable the matching block 7 on the upper buckle ring 1 to be attached to the upper end face of the lock frame 9, then the upper buckle ring 1 and the lower buckle ring 2 form a sealing ring through plugging equipment, the lock block 10 can be loosened at the moment, the lock block 10 is outwards ejected and clamped at the upper end of the matching block 7 under the action of the spring 11, at the moment, plugging is completed after the upper buckle ring and the lower buckle ring are fixed, the plugging effect of the gas leakage position can be fully ensured, natural gas cannot leak, in the buckling process of the upper buckle ring 1 and the lower buckle ring 2, the sealing press ring 3 is installed in the upper buckle ring 1 in an extruding mode, the sealing press ring 3 retracts into the mounting groove 6, at the moment, the connecting rod 8 moves from the connecting hole 5, and the first elastic piece 12 and the second elastic piece 13 are connected with the bottom face of the mounting groove 6 The sealing ring 3 is tightly abutted against an air leakage position on the pipeline by contact and extrusion, the sealing ring 3 is tightly attached to the pipeline under the elastic action of the elastic sheet, the sealing performance is ensured, the elastic sealing ring 4 is sleeved on the sealing ring 3, the elastic sealing ring 4 is deformed under the action of the pressure and is tightly attached to the pipeline, the sealing effect is enhanced, so that the plugging effect is better, the two side end faces of the elastic sealing ring 4 are respectively positioned at the outer parts of the two side end faces of the buckle, the sealing performance of the contact position of the side end face of the buckle and the pipeline is better when the two side end faces of the buckle are extruded, moreover, a plurality of hollow elastic columns 16 are fixedly arranged in the elastic sealing ring 4, and can be deformed when the elastic sealing ring is extruded to the air leakage position to realize plugging, and the hollow elastic columns 16 are densely arranged, can adapt to the gas leakage mouth on the optional position on the pipeline, guaranteed always to have some hollow elastic columns 16 can receive the extrusion to take place to warp for the in close contact grafting realizes further shutoff in the gas leakage mouth between the hollow elastic column 16, has strengthened sealed effect, makes the shutoff effect of shutoff equipment splendid through multiple sealed effect, and the shutoff can reduce revealing of natural gas fast.
